Subject: Largeview cut-over complete

Team — the Largeview diff service now handles files up to the new ceiling via chunked rendering. Old monolithic parsing is removed; rollback requires redeploying the prior image plus the legacy index. Monitor memory on the render pods for a week. Production currently runs with these values:

config for yaguf-tafog:
oliix:
  pin: 6849
  metrics_host: metrics.oliix.lumicsys.internal
  tenant: jorix
  seal: seal_7aebb594

## Pool Car Key Cabinet — Hartleigh Annexe

The key cabinet for pool cars is mounted in the ground-floor mail room, left of the stationery shelves. Book a car in the Fleetboard app first, then collect the tagged key. Return keys immediately after use and log mileage. The cabinet uses a keypad lock; enter the code below.

door code, tajof-kageg: bdg-QVDCE-3

Handover: date localization — Moved all date rendering in Fernwick to the `localedate` helper; no raw `toLocaleString` calls remain. Remaining work: Quennish locale has no short-month data, falls back to numeric. Tests live in `spec/dates`. Config strings sit in the Tarnby vault, which resealed during the migration. Unseal it with the recovery passphrase below.

vault phrase of bajof-hahip = sorael-ulaix

Team,

Today's disaster-recovery drill covered the charset-sniffing service in Lintmoor, which detects encoding for uploaded text files. Failover to the Ashbury replica completed in nine minutes. Future maintainers should note the sniffer's heuristics cache must be rebuilt after failover, which requires unsealing the config store. The unseal step prompts for the recovery passphrase shown below.

— Priya at Covefield Ops

strongbox words: druvan-lamys-eliius-jorax-istox-soreth-ulays-gilix-ralix-oliiel-norwyn-casvan-praius